Motorcycle Accident Causes

There are several factors that can contribute to a motorcycle accident. Motorcycle accidents can be caused by speeding, improper lane changing, a driver’s failure to see a motorcycle on the road, and poor road conditions may result in either a singular motorcycle accident or a collision between a motorcycle and another vehicle. However, data shows that a large percentage of motorcycle accidents are at least partially caused by alcohol involvement, either on the part of the motorcycle rider or the driver of other involved vehicles.

Dangers of Motorcycle Accidents

Any accident can vary in severity and may result in a number of damages, which could include property damage, personal injury, or even death. In the case of motorcycle accidents, damages tend to be severe. Even accidents that cause only minor damages for a driver of a car or truck can be devastating for a motorcycle rider. This is because a motorcycle offers no protection between a rider and the road. Instead, a rider has nothing more than their helmet and clothing in the way of protection. Below are just some of the potential injuries that may result from a motorcycle accident:

  • Head injury
  • Traumatic brain, neck, or back injury
  • Broken bones
  • Abrasions and road rash
  • Burns
